Abstract

Mononuclear nonheme iron(V)-oxo complexes have been reported previously. Herein, we report the first example of a mononuclear nonheme iron(V)-imido complex bearing a tetraamido macrocyclic ligand (TAML), [(TAML)FeV(NTs)]? (1). The spectroscopic characterization of 1 revealed an S = 1/2 Fe(V) oxidation state, an Fe - N bond length of 1.65(4) Å, and an Fe - N vibration at 817 cm-1. The reactivity of 1 was demonstrated in C - H bond functionalization and nitrene transfer reactions.
